Ingredients
Scale
- 1 package (16 oz) of phyllo dough
- 1 lb ground beef or lamb
- 1 large onion, finely ch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up fresh parsley, chopped
- 1 cup feta cheese, crumbled
- 2 eggs
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 cup melted butter or olive oil
Instructions
- In a skillet, heat olive oil and sauté onion and garlic until translucent.
- Add ground meat, cooking until browned, then stir in parsley, oregano, salt, and pepper; let cool.
- Mix in feta cheese and beaten eggs.
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and layer phyllo dough in a baking dish, brushing with butter.
- Spread the meat mixture over phyllo and cover with more layers, brushing each with butter.
- Cut top layers into squares and bake for 45 minutes until golden brown.
- Let cool slightly before serving.
